Прошивка Xiaomi через Fastboot: полный гайд от подготовки до установки

Установка прошивки через Fastboot — один из самых надёжных способов вернуть к жизни «окирпиченный» смартфон Xiaomi, обновиться до свежей версии MIUI или перейти на кастомную прошивку вроде LineageOS. В отличие от recovery-метода, Fastboot работает на низком уровне, что позволяет восстановить устройство даже при повреждённом загрузочном разделе. Однако процесс требует аккуратности: ошибка на любом этапе может превратить гаджет в «кирпич».

В этом руководстве мы разберём все этапы — от разблокировки загрузчика до финальной перезагрузки, с учётом нюансов для разных моделей (Redmi Note 12, POCO F5, Mi 11 и др.). Особое внимание уделим проблеме с авторизацией аккаунта Mi после прошивки, которая блокирует доступ к устройству у 30% пользователей. Также вы найдёте таблицу совместимости прошивок и инструментов, актуальную на 2026 год.

Что такое Fastboot и когда его использовать

Fastboot — это протокол взаимодействия с загрузчиком Android, который позволяет устанавливать прошивки, разблокировать bootloader, и даже восстанавливать повреждённые разделы. В отличие от Recovery Mode, где прошивка устанавливается через графический интерфейс, Fastboot работает через командную строку, что даёт больше контроля, но и требует технической подготовки.

Использовать этот метод стоит в следующих случаях:

  • 🔄 Даунгрейд версии MIUI (например, с 14 на 13 из-за багов).
  • 🛠️ Восстановление после неудачного обновления «по воздуху» (OTA).
  • 🚀 Установка кастомных прошивок (Pixel Experience, ArrowOS).
  • 🔓 Разблокировка загрузчика для рутинга или модификаций.
  • 💀 «Разокирпичивание» устройства, которое не включается или зависло на логотипе Mi.

Важно понимать, что Fastboot стирает все данные на устройстве, включая внутреннюю память (/data). Поэтому перед началом процедуры обязательно сделайте резервную копию важных файлов. Также учтите, что некоторые модели (Redmi K50, Xiaomi 13) имеют защиту Anti-Rollback, которая блокирует установку старых версий прошивок.

⚠️ Внимание: Если ваше устройство было куплено в Китае (версия с суффиксом C в модели, например Redmi Note 12 Pro+C), прошивка глобальной версии MIUI через Fastboot приведёт к блокировке сети (не будет работать SIM-карта). Для таких случаев нужен патч persist или прошивка через EDL.

Подготовка к прошивке: инструменты и драйверы

Перед тем как приступить к прошивке, соберите всё необходимое. Без правильных инструментов процесс может завершиться ошибкой fastboot: error: cannot load или более серьёзными проблемами.

Вам понадобятся:

  • 🖥️ Компьютер на Windows 10/11 (для Mac/Linux потребуются дополнительные драйверы).
  • 🔌 Оригинальный USB-кабель (дешёвые кабели часто не передают данные в Fastboot).
  • 📱 Заряд батареи минимум 50% (при разряде во время прошивки устройство может выключиться).
  • 🔐 Аккаунт Mi с привязанным номером телефона (потребуется для разблокировки загрузчика).

Скачайте и установите:

  1. Mi Unlock Tool (официальная утилита для разблокировки загрузчика) — ссылка.
  2. Platform Tools (включает fastboot и adb) — скачать с сайта Google.
  3. Драйверы Xiaomi для Fastboot (если Windows не распознаёт устройство) — архив с драйверами.
  4. Прошивка в формате .tgz или .zip (официальная или кастомная).

Для официальных прошивок используйте сайт MIUI Downloads. Выбирайте версию Fastboot (не Recovery!). Например, для Redmi Note 11 это будет файл вида spes_global_images_V14.0.4.0.TGCMIXM_20231012.0000.00_12.0_global_1234567890.tgz.

📊 Какую модель Xiaomi вы прошиваете?
Redmi Note 10/11/12
POCO F3/F4/F5
Mi 11/12/13
Другая модель
Инструмент Назначение Ссылка на скачивание Примечания
Mi Unlock Tool Разблокировка загрузчика Официальный сайт Требует авторизации в Mi Account
Platform Tools Команды fastboot и adb Google Developers Распаковывать в корень диска C:\
Xiaomi Flash Tool Графический интерфейс для прошивки Сайт XiaomiFlash Поддерживает только официальные прошивки
Драйверы Qualcomm Для распознавания устройства в EDL XDA Developers Нужны для «кирпичей» с повреждённым Fastboot

Разблокировка загрузчика (Bootloader)

Без разблокированного загрузчика прошить Xiaomi через Fastboot невозможно — система просто не примет команды на установку. Процесс разблокировки занимает от 3 до 7 дней из-за ограничений Xiaomi (нужно ждать SMS с подтверждением).

Пошаговая инструкция:

  1. Включите на смартфоне Режим разработчика: перейдите в Настройки → О телефоне → Версия MIUI и тапните 7 раз по номеру сборки.
  2. Вернитесь в Настройки → Дополнительно → Для разработчиков и активируйте:
    • 🔓 Разблокировка OEM (OEM Unlocking).
    • 🔌 Отладка по USB (USB Debugging).
  • Подключите телефон к ПК, запустите Mi Unlock Tool и авторизуйтесь в своём Mi Account.
  • Следуйте инструкциям программы. На этапе проверки устройства смартфон перезагрузится в Fastboot (чёрный экран с кроликом и надписью Fastboot).
  • Дождитесь SMS с подтверждением (обычно приходит через 72–168 часов). После этого разблокировка займёт 1–2 минуты.
  • Если Mi Unlock Tool выдаёт ошибку Couldn’t unlock или Current account is different from the account info on the device, проверьте:

    • 📱 На телефоне и в инструменте используется один аккаунт.
    • 🌐 Регион аккаунта совпадает с регионом прошивки (например, глобальный аккаунт для глобальной MIUI).
    • ⏳ Прошло достаточно времени с момента привязки аккаунта к устройству (минимум 3 дня).
    ⚠️ Внимание: На некоторых моделях (POCO X3 Pro, Redmi K40) после разблокировки загрузчика появляется предупреждение о рисках при каждом включении. Его можно убрать только повторной блокировкой загрузчика, но это стирает все данные.

    ☑️ Подготовка к разблокировке загрузчика

    Выполнено: 0 / 4

    Установка прошивки через Fastboot: пошаговый процесс

    Когда загрузчик разблокирован, можно приступать к прошивке. Мы рассмотрим два способа: через командную строку (универсальный метод) и через Xiaomi Flash Tool (графический интерфейс).

    Способ 1: Через командную строку (рекомендуется)

    Этот метод даёт полный контроль над процессом и работает даже с кастомными прошивками.

    1. Распакуйте архив с прошивкой в папку platform-tools (где лежат fastboot.exe и adb.exe).
    2. Откройте Командную строку в этой папке (Shift + правая кнопка мыши → «Открыть окно команд»).
    3. Переведите телефон в режим Fastboot:
      • Выключите устройство.
      • Зажмите Громкость вниз + Питание до появления логотипа Fastboot.
  • Подключите телефон к ПК и проверьте распознавание командой:
    fastboot devices

    Должен отобразиться серийный номер устройства.

  • Запустите прошивку:
    • Для официальной прошивки (файл flash_all.bat):
      flash_all.bat
    • Для кастомной прошивки (поочерёдная прошивка разделов):
      fastboot flash boot boot.img
      

      fastboot flash system system.img

      fastboot flash vendor vendor.img

      fastboot flash dtbo dtbo.img

      fastboot reboot

    • Процесс займёт 5–15 минут. По завершении телефон автоматически перезагрузится. Первый запуск может длиться до 10 минут — не прерывайте его!

      Способ 2: Через Xiaomi Flash Tool

      Этот метод проще, но работает только с официальными прошивками MIUI.

      1. Скачайте и установите Xiaomi Flash Tool.
      2. Распакуйте прошивку в папку без кириллических символов.
      3. Запустите программу, нажмите Select и укажите путь к папке с прошивкой.
      4. Подключите телефон в режиме Fastboot.
      5. Выберите режим прошивки:
        • Clean all — полная очистка (рекомендуется).
        • Clean all and lock — очистка + блокировка загрузчика (только для официальных прошивок!).
        • Save user data — сохранение данных (не всегда работает корректно).
    • Нажмите Flash и дождитесь завершения.

    Если программа выдаёт ошибку flash not done, проверьте:

    • 🔌 Кабель и порт USB (попробуйте порт USB 2.0 на задней панели ПК).
    • 📁 Путь к прошивке не содержит пробелов или кириллицы.
    • 🔄 Версию Xiaomi Flash Tool (для новых моделей нужна версия 2023+).

    Решение распространённых ошибок при прошивке

    Даже при точном следовании инструкции могут возникать ошибки. Мы собрали самые частые проблемы и способы их решения.

    Ошибка Причина Решение
    fastboot: error: cannot load 'system.img' Повреждён файл прошивки или не хватает места на ПК Скачайте прошивку заново, распакуйте в корень диска C:\
    device not found Не установлены драйверы или проблема с кабелем Установите драйверы Mi Flash, попробуйте другой кабель/порт
    This package is for "spes" devices; this is a "" Прошивка не подходит для вашей модели Проверьте кодовое имя устройства командой fastboot getvar product
    Anti Rollback Попытка установить старую версию MIUI Прошейте сначала промежуточную версию (см. таблицу Anti-Rollback)
    Зависание на 40% в Mi Flash Tool Конфликт с антивирусом или драйверами Отключите антивирус, установите драйверы вручную через Диспетчер устройств

    Если после прошивки телефон не включается или завис на логотипе Mi, попробуйте:

    1. Вынуть и вставить обратно батарею (если съёмная).
    2. Зажать Громкость вверх + Питание на 20 секунд для принудительной перезагрузки.
    3. Повторить прошивку с полной очисткой (fastboot erase userdata).
    Что делать если после прошивки требует пароль Mi Account?

    Если вы прошили официальную прошивку, а телефон запрашивает данные старого аккаунта Mi, это означает, что устройство привязано к предыдущему владельцу. Решения:

    1. Связаться с предыдущим владельцем и попросить отвязать устройство через account.xiaomi.com.

    2. Если устройство ваше, но вы забыли пароль — восстановите доступ к аккаунту через email/телефон.

    3. Для обхода блокировки нужен EDL-режим и авторизованный аккаунт сервисного центра (самостоятельно не рекомендуется).

    Прошивка кастомных ROM (LineageOS, Pixel Experience)

    Установка кастомных прошивок открывает новые возможности: чистый Android без MIUI, регулярные обновления и отсутствие рекламы. Однако процесс сложнее, чем с официальными прошивками, и требует дополнительных шагов.

    Что понадобится:

    • 🔓 Разблокированный загрузчик.
    • 📁 Кастомная прошивка (например, LineageOS).
    • 🛡️ Custom Recovery (TWRP или OrangeFox).
    • 🔑 Magisk (опционально, для рут-прав).

    Инструкция:

    1. Прошейте TWRP через Fastboot:
      fastboot flash recovery twrp-3.7.0_12-0-spes.img
      

      fastboot reboot recovery

    2. В TWRP сделайте бэкап текущей прошивки (опционально).
    3. Прошейте кастомную прошивку:
      • Нажмите Install → выберите файл прошивки.
      • Дополнительно прошейте GApps (если нужны сервисы Google).
  • Очистите кэш (Wipe → Format Data).
  • Перезагрузитесь в систему.
  • После установки кастомной прошивки:

    • ⚠️ Не обновляйтесь «по воздуху» (OTA) — это может привести к bootloop.
    • 🔄 Для обновлений скачивайте полные пакеты и прошивайте через TWRP.
    • 🔋 Отключите Battery Optimization для Magisk, если используете рут.
    ⚠️ Внимание: На некоторых моделях (Xiaomi 12, Redmi K50) кастомные прошивки могут не поддерживать камеры из-за закрытого исходного кода драйверов. Перед установкой проверьте список поддерживаемых функций на форуме XDA Developers.

    Что делать после прошивки: настройка и оптимизация

    После успешной прошивки устройство будет как новое — со всеми плюсами и минусами. Вот что стоит сделать в первую очередь:

    1. Проверьте версию MIUI:
      • Перейдите в Настройки → О телефоне.
      • Сравните с ожидаемой версией (например, V14.0.4.0.TGCMIXM).
    2. Настройте аккаунты:
      • Добавьте Google Account для синхронизации контактов и приложений.
      • Привяжите Mi Account (если прошили официальную MIUI).
    3. Оптимизируйте производительность:
      • Отключите анимации в Настройки → Специальные возможности → Удалить анимацию.
      • Активируйте Расширенный режим производительности в настройках батареи.
  • Проверьте работу ключевых функций:
    • 📶 Мобильная сеть и звонки.
    • 📷 Камера (особенно на кастомных прошивках).
    • 🔋 Быстрая зарядка.
    • 🔊 Динамики и микрофон.

    Если вы прошили кастомную прошивку, установите:

    • 🔒 Magisk для рут-прав (если нужно).
    • 🛡️ Universal SafetyNet Fix для работы банковских приложений.
    • 🎮 GCam для улучшенной съёмки (если камера работает некорректно).

    Для официальной MIUI полезно:

    • Отключить рекламу: Настройки → Память → Очистить → Реклама (или через ADB командой adb shell pm uninstall --user 0 com.miui.analytics).
    • Установить Xiaomi.eu вместо глобальной MIUI для расширенных настроек.

    FAQ: Частые вопросы по прошивке Xiaomi через Fastboot

    Можно ли прошить Xiaomi через Fastboot без разблокировки загрузчика?

    Нет, официальные и кастомные прошивки через Fastboot устанавливаются только на разблокированный загрузчик. Исключение — прошивка через EDL (аварийный режим), но для этого нужен авторизованный аккаунт сервисного центра Xiaomi.

    Как узнать кодовое имя моего устройства для выбора прошивки?

    Кодовое имя (codename) можно узнать:

    • Через команду fastboot getvar product (в режиме Fastboot).
    • В настройках: Настройки → О телефоне → Версия MIUI → Полная спецификация (ищите строку Model или Device).
    • На сайте XiaomiUI по модели устройства.

    Примеры кодовых имён: spesRedmi Note 12 Pro, aliothPOCO F3, venusXiaomi 12S.

    Почему после прошивки не работает мобильная сеть?

    Эта проблема typична для:

    • 📱 Устройств с китайской прошивкой, прошитых глобальной MIUI (нужно патчить persist).
    • 📡 Моделей с Modem-фиксами (например, Redmi Note 10 Pro требует отдельной прошивки модема).
    • 🔄 Несовместимых версий MIUI (проверьте таблицу совместимости модемов).

    Решение: прошейте правильный modem через Fastboot или воспользуйтесь инструментом Xiaomi Modem Tool.

    Как вернуть официальную прошивку после кастомной?

    Чтобы вернуться на стоковую MIUI:

    1. Скачайте Fastboot-прошивку для вашей модели с сайта MIUI Downloads.
    2. Распакуйте её и прошейте через Xiaomi Flash Tool с опцией Clean all and lock (это заблокирует загрузчик обратно).
    3. Если загрузчик не блокируется, используйте команду:
      fastboot oem lock

      ⚠️ Внимание: Блокировка загрузчика стирает все данные и может привести к блокировке Mi Account, если устройство было привязано к другому аккаунту!

    Можно ли прошить Xiaomi через Fastboot на Mac/Linux?

    Да, но потребуются дополнительные действия:

    • 🐧 На Linux установите fastboot через пакетный менеджер:
      sudo apt install fastboot
    • 🍎 На Mac используйте Homebrew:
      brew install android-platform-tools
    • 🔌 Для распознавания устройства может понадобиться ручная настройка udev-правил (инструкция здесь).

    Команды fastboot на Mac/Linux идентичны Windows, но пути к файлам указывайте с учётом синтаксиса вашей ОС (например, ./flash_all.sh вместо flash_all.bat).